Fred,

I'm not sure I understand the question.

For dsmc (as well as the scheduler), RC 0, 4, and 8 are all treated as
"successful", with "success" being qualified as described in the client
manual. RC 12 is treated as "failed".

The exception to the above rules is that for scheduled events where
ACTION=COMMAND, an event is treated as successful only when the RC is 0.

The client has worked this way since 5.1, and has not changed since.

If your user is getting an RC 8, check the client dsmerror.log file for any
warning messages (ANSnnnnW) that were issued during the course of the
operation.

> I have a user, a reluctant but still very loud user who claims to
> have a problem.  His procedure is that his Mainframe job scheduler
> executes a REXX Exec which sshs to a WinNT box where it executes a
> Windoze script which eventually does a "dsmc incr".  The Mainframe
> job gets a return code which is used to determine his next step, the
> assumption being that the RC comes from TSM.
>
> His claim is that 5.4.x clients return a 0 RC for success, as do 6.
> 1.x, but 5.5.x give RC=8 for success.  I find nothing in
> documentation that he should see from TSM the normal 0,4,8 series of
> RC, but I'd feel better if someone would verify that.  I wonder if
> his RC di9fferences might come from different versions of WinNT.
